CHINA TRADERS' INSURANCE
COMPANY, LIMITED.
NOTICE TO SHAREHOLDERS. NOTICE IS HEREBY GIVEN that
the FORTY-SIXTH ORDINARY YEARLY MEETING of the Company will be held at its Head Office No. 2. Queen's Buildings, Hongkong, on TUES. DAY, the 23rd April, 1912, at 12.50 P.M. for the purpose of receiving the report of the Directors together with the State. ment of Accounts to 31st December, 1911, and of declaring Dividends, &c.
The TRANSFER BOOKS of the Com- pany will be CLOSED from 13th April to the 23rd April, both days inclusivo.
By Order of the Board...
C. MONTAGUE EDE,
Secretary Hongkong, April 3, 1912,
